Gov. Malloy: "Step Up" Workforce Training Program Broadened to Include Veterans of Any Age and Any War
Governor Dannel P. Malloy, joined by Connecticut Department of Labor (CTDOL) Commissioner Sharon M. Palmer, and state and local officials, today celebrated the passage of Public Act 13-63 – An Act Concerning the Definition of New Employee in the Unemployed Armed Forces Member Subsidized Training and Employment Program, which expands Connecticut's Subsidized Training and Employment Program (Step Up) to include veterans who have served at least 90 days and were honorably discharged from the military.

Tuesday: Gov. Malloy Commemorates Passage of Bioscience Innovation Act
On Tuesday afternoon, Governor Dannel P. Malloy will hold a bill signing ceremony at the UConn Health Center in Farmington to commemorate final approval of the Bioscience Innovation Act – a legislative initiative the Governor proposed in January and was approved last month by the General Assembly that makes a $200 million investment over ten years to support the state’s growing bioscience sector, attract additional private investments, and grow high-quality jobs.
